Analysis of Data Ownership Rights in the Big Data Era
For working out the problem of ownership rights of data in the Big Data era, this paper proposes an establishment method of data ownership rights based on data classification. By summarizing characteristics of big data and analyzing current main views of the data ownership rights, this proposed method is following the principles of protecting data confidentiality and acknowledging the greatest contributors. First, according to the different involvement degree of participants in data generation processes, the data is divided into two categories: participatory data and non-participatory data. The participatory data is subdivided into equal participatory data and non-equal participatory data based on different contributions of participants. Since the non-participatory data generally involves the private and confidential information of the recorded parties, it is proposed that the ownership rights of this kind of data should belong to the recorded parties. Following the principle of acknowledging the greatest contributors, this paper proposes that the ownership rights of the equal participatory data belongs to all participants and that of non-equal participatory data belongs to the active participants.
